the united charities
The charity supports elderly people and the general public. The United Charities is a registered charity whose purpose is the prevention or relief of poverty. It delivers its work by making grants to individuals. The charity is based in Oxfordshire and operates in Oxfordshire.

Activities & Mission
These Charities are for the purpose of helping people resident in the present day civil parishes of Blewbury, Upton and Aston Upthorpe and who are in need. The trustees are also responsible for the maintenance of the two almshouses in Blewbury.
